11 lines
241 B
Python
11 lines
241 B
Python
|
import click.testing
|
||
|
|
||
|
from habitmove import cli
|
||
|
|
||
|
|
||
|
def test_cli_fails_without_file():
|
||
|
runner = click.testing.CliRunner()
|
||
|
result = runner.invoke(cli.main)
|
||
|
assert result.exit_code == 2
|
||
|
assert "Missing argument" in result.output
|